Telecom Fiji Charity Golf Tournament raises over $33,000 for Fiji Cancer Society in support of Movember

The Fiji Cancer Society has been given yet another boost to assist people fighting cancer as Telecom Fiji has raised $33,420 through it’s Charity Golf Tournament held last month at the Golf Club in Vatuwaqa.

Telecom Fiji says this will empower the Fiji Cancer Society to expand outreach programs, improve resources, and enhance patient support services, including the purchase of essential equipment for cancer testing, diagnosis, and care.

They say with the Movember initiative, the event also offered free Prostate-Specific Antigen screenings in collaboration with the Ministry of Health, emphasizing the importance of early detection and preventive healthcare.

They say this year’s funds surpassed previous totals, including $25,137 in 2023 and $19,288 in 2022, reflecting the event's growing impact and the generosity of its participants.

Telecom Fiji CEO, Charles Goundar says the tournament is more than just a game—it’s a community commitment to fighting cancer.

Fiji Cancer Society CEO, Belinda Chan says the tournament represents a step towards reducing the burden of cancer in our communities.

The tournament brought together passionate golfers, community leaders and supporters, raising a record-breaking and highest amount to date.
